## Environment Variables — Spoolhouse Service

Spoolhouse is the printer-spooler microservice that brokers jobs between the office fleet and the render queue. On-call engineers restarting the service should confirm SPOOL_QUEUE_DEPTH and SPOOL_RETRY_LIMIT match the values in the runbook, since drift here causes silent job loss. The service also authenticates to the render queue with a token read from the env file; that token belongs on the following line:

vault entry, fadup-tagag: RELAY_SECRET8=2fd92179

Leadership Review Briefing — Treasury, Kestrand Group

For the incoming director: over the past year Kestrand's exposure to the valtic-denominated contracts from our Porvane subsidiary has grown to roughly a third of revenue. Treasury proposes extending forward cover from six to fifteen months, accepting higher premium costs in exchange for predictable margins on the Arneld supply agreements. The committee reviewed three hedging structures and settled on a layered approach. The underlying planning assumption is noted below.

management briefing: Headcount on the Belix team goes from 60 to 93 by the end of November. Gross margin on Belix came in at 23 percent against a plan of 47 percent.

Hey — quick CI note before you review the PickPath PR. The optimizer tests for the Sorrel Depot layout were flaking because the bin-distance fixture loads in nondeterministic order, so tie-breaking between equal-cost routes flipped run to run. I pinned the sort key in the fixture loader; five green runs since. The passing pipeline's token is right below.

trace token, bagag-kawep: htk6_d2d45a